Easy if limited online banking. A right pain to set up though.
Bad Points
Just about the worst customer service I have ever experienced from a bank
General Comments
The co-op bank recently 'bounced' a new direct debit that arrived earlier than i had expected. The charge that they applied to my account took me overdrawn for less than a week and the next thing i hear they are closing my account down in 30 days!
They have ignored my letters asking them why and today, 8 days before they are going to close me down, and even though i still have funds available, i had my card taken away from me in a shop, a hugely embarrassing situation.
Furious. It is the only mistake i have ever made with my account and I am not impressed.
Their telephone banking system makes it very difficult to speak to a real person. There is no e-mail contact available. The bank ignore customer letters.
